Output 306aab251bbf61c1ce54d50f1b7320fc721f19ecfad3a1dda5b44bdcfefd5584:105

value
32059
script pubkey
OP_0 OP_PUSHBYTES_20 8143adb55e43162d16240276f4606dfbdccf2c4e
address
bc1qs9p6md27gvtz693yqfm0gcrdl0wv7tzwd52psl
transaction
306aab251bbf61c1ce54d50f1b7320fc721f19ecfad3a1dda5b44bdcfefd5584
spent
true